  • Patent number: 4576405
    Abstract: There is disclosed a door latch mechanism having a sliding latch mounted to slide from a retracted position to an extended position in which it is adapted to engage in a keeper slot to hold the door closed. A pivoted actuator for the latch is adapted to engage a striker during closing of the door to retract the actuator. When the actuator is retracted it retracts the latch. A manual operator for retracting the actuator is operable from the inside or outside of the door. A locking member prevents retraction of the sliding latch to lock the door.

  • Patent number: 4552393
    Abstract: A latch mechanism for storm doors, screen doors and the like. A pivoted latch is movable to and from an operative position in which to engage a keeper to maintain the door closed. The latch is moved away from operative position by a pusher assembly. When the door knob is turned, cam surfaces between the door knob and pusher assembly effect movement of the pusher assembly necessary to move the latch away from operative position.

  • Patent number: 4520639
    Abstract: A latch and lock mechanism having a pivoted latch and means for retracting the latch. A dead bolt is also provided. A rotatable bolt actuator has a pin and slot connection with the bolt to move the bolt to its extended, locking position. The bolt actuator also has means for simultaneously blocking retraction of the latch to provide in effect a double dead bolt lock.

  • Patent number: 4432576
    Abstract: A door latch for storm and screen doors having pre-drilled bolt receiving openings therein by which the latch housing are secured to opposite sides of the door. One of the latch housings has a plurality of openings therein and the other housing has a pair of inserts each having an inwardly extending internally threaded mounting post adjacent one end thereof and projecting through one of the openings in the door for receiving a threaded bolt inserted through an aligned opening in the other housing. The inserts are reversible end-for-end to vary the spacing between the mounting posts thereby to adapt the latch for use on doors having differently spaced bolt openings therein.
